Cannabinoid Profile

As a modern indica/sativa hybrid, Melon Sprtizer is typically cultivated to deliver robust THC potential while maintaining a nuanced terpene bouquet. In practice, many contemporary hybrids finish with total THC outcomes in the 18–26% range when grown under optimized conditions with dialed-in lighting and VPD. CBD expression is generally trace in dessert-style hybrids, commonly under 1%, with minor cannabinoids like CBG and CBC ranging around 0.1–1.0% combined.

Laboratories in legal markets quantify potency primarily via THCa and delta-9 THC, with total THC estimated using the stoichiometric conversion factor of 0.877 for THCa. For example, a flower testing at 25% THCa and 1% delta-9 THC would report approximately 23.9% total THC[(25 × 0.877) + 1]. This framework explains why two samples with similar THCa can feel different depending on decarboxylation and terpene synergy.

Potency outcomes vary with phenotype selection, cultivation method, and post-harvest handling. Light intensity (e.g., 700–1,000 µmol·m⁻²·s⁻¹ PPFD in flower), proper nutrition, and stress management can shift results by several percentage points. It is common for high-terpene lots to also show strong minor cannabinoid totals, which may influence entourage effects even when headline THC numbers are similar.

Terpene Profile

The terpene profile of Melon Sprtizer leans fruit-forward, with limonene, myrcene, and beta-caryophyllene frequently appearing among the top contributors. Depending on phenotype and curing, geraniol, linalool, ocimene, and valencene may also play meaningful roles in shaping the melon and citrus facets. Total terpene content in connoisseur-level flower often falls in the 1.5–3.5% range by weight, and Melon Sprtizer selections are typically hunted to sit at the upper end of that band.

A representative distribution might show limonene at 0.4–0.9% by weight, myrcene at 0.3–0.8%, and beta-caryophyllene at 0.2–0.6%, with supporting terpenes filling out the remaining totals. Phenotypes leaning toward geraniol and linalool tend to present a sweeter, more floral melon, whereas ocimene and terpinolene inflections can add crisp, green-citrus lift. These compositional differences are immediately noticeable in side-by-side jar comparisons after a standardized cure.

Boiling points and volatility influence both aroma retention and user experience. Monoterpenes such as limonene and ocimene volatilize quickly, which is why careful dry and cure protocols at 60/60 conditions preserve top notes best. Sesquiterpenes like beta-caryophyllene are more robust, contributing to a lingering pepper-spice finish and potential CB2 receptor activity.

Experiential Effects

Melon Sprtizer is crafted to deliver a balanced, mood-elevating effect that starts with a clear, buoyant headspace. Onset after inhalation is typically felt within 2–10 minutes, with a steady rise to peak around 30–45 minutes, then a gradual taper over 2–3 hours. Many users report a clean, social energy that remains composed rather than racy.

At moderate doses, expect uplift, creative focus, and a light body ease that does not immediately push toward couchlock. At higher doses, the hybrid tilt can lean more indica, with a warm physical relaxation and a softened mental tempo conducive to music, film, or winding down. The terpene balance helps preserve clarity early in the session while allowing a gentle, contented fade.

Common side effects mirror those of THC-dominant hybrids: dry mouth, dry eyes, and, in sensitive individuals, a transient heart rate increase. Novice consumers may prefer starting with 2–5 mg inhaled THC equivalents and titrating slowly. Experienced users often settle in the 10–20 mg inhaled range per session, mindful that terpene-rich flower can feel stronger than its THC label suggests.

Comprehensive Cultivation Guide

Genetic selection and pheno-hunting are the foundation of success with Melon Sprtizer. When sourcing seeds from Lost River Seeds, plan to run at least 6–12 seeds to capture a range of chemotypes, then clone, flower, and compare. Select for early stem-rub melon, high trichome density, uniform bud set, and consistent internode spacing; these traits correlate strongly with the target flavor and bag appeal.

Environment matters for both structure and terpenes. In veg, aim for 74–80°F with 60–70% RH and a VPD of roughly 0.8–1.1 kPa, using 18/6 or 20/4 light cycles. In flower, 72–78°F day and 64–72°F night with 50–60% RH and a VPD of 1.2–1.5 kPa promote resin and reduce pathogen risk.

Light intensity should scale with plant development. Deliver 300–500 µmol·m⁻²·s⁻¹ PPFD in veg and 700–1,000 µmol·m⁻²·s⁻¹ in flower for photoperiod plants, targeting a DLI of 35–45 mol·m⁻²·day⁻¹ in bloom. Supplemental CO2 at 800–1,200 ppm can increase biomass and cannabinoid concentration when coupled with adequate PPFD and nutrition.

Media choices are flexible: buffered coco coir and perlite blends enable rapid growth and precise feeding; living soil supports complex terpene development with minimal bottle inputs. For coco, pH feed solutions at 5.8–6.2; for soil, 6.2–6.8 is ideal. Maintain runoff EC discipline to avoid salt accumulation and periodic flushes if EC drifts too high.

Nutrition should align with lifecycle demands. Seedlings and clones thrive at 0.4–0.8 mS/cm EC, veg plants at 1.2–1.8, and bloom peaks around 1.8–2.2 depending on cultivar appetite. Emphasize calcium and magnesium in coco systems, add silica for stronger stems, and reduce nitrogen after week 3–4 of flower while raising potassium to support density and oil production.

Training techniques help shape the canopy for even light distribution. Top once at the 4th or 5th node, then employ low-stress training to open the center and create 8–16 quality tops per plant in a 3–5 gallon container. Light defoliation before flip and again around day 21 of flower improves airflow and minimizes microclimates where powdery mildew can take hold.

Flowering time for Melon Sprtizer commonly lands around 8–9 weeks, though phenotype and environment can shift harvest windows by several days. Expect a 1.5–2.0x stretch after transition to 12/12; plan trellis layers or stakes to support weight as colas set. Ideal harvest is typically when trichomes are mostly cloudy with 5–15% amber, depending on desired effect.

Yields are competitive for a terpene-forward hybrid. Indoors, dialed-in rooms can produce 450–600 g/m² of trimmed flower, with single-plant yields of 80–150 g common in 3–5 gallon pots. Outdoors in favorable climates, well-trained plants can reach 600–900 g per plant, with harvest windows often falling in early to mid-October depending on latitude.

Integrated pest management is essential. Start clean with quarantined clones, employ yellow and blue sticky cards, and scout twice weekly for thrips, mites, and fungus gnats. Consider beneficial insects like Amblyseius swirskii in veg and discontinue any sulfur-based foliar programs at least two weeks before flower to protect terpene quality.

Careful drying and curing lock in the melon character that defines this cultivar. Target 60°F and 60% RH for 10–14 days with gentle airflow and darkness to minimize monoterpene loss. After bucking and jarring, cure at 58–62% RH for 3–6 weeks, burping as needed to keep water activity around 0.58–0.62 for maximum aroma retention.

Post-harvest handling makes or breaks the final product. Avoid over-trimming; leave a whisper of sugar leaf to protect trichome heads if aiming for long-term storage. Store finished flower in UV-opaque glass at 55–65°F to slow oxidation, avoiding light, heat spikes, and oxygen exposure that can degrade THC into CBN and flatten the top notes.

For extractors, Melon Sprtizer’s resin structure is promising for solventless. Wash tests should prioritize colder water and gentle agitation to preserve head integrity, with 90–120 µm bags often producing the most flavorful fractions. Hydrocarbon or ethanol extraction can also yield high-aroma concentrates, but low-temp purge protocols help retain the melon-citrus volatiles.

Across all methods, recordkeeping is key. Track batch-by-batch PPFD, VPD, EC, pH, and dry/cure parameters alongside aroma and yield notes. Over two to three cycles, this data-driven approach consistently tightens variance, raises terpene totals, and makes the Melon Sprtizer profile more repeatable crop after crop.
